Any way to highlight or shadow a candle?
I have certain scenarios that I want to be able to highlight or shadow a candle to make it stand out as a part of an indicator. I have been using different drawings like rectangle to get the job done but its not giving me the effect I am looking for. Any other ways to do this that anyone can think of or has used successfully?Tags: None
-
New question on this, I kind of like what the outline brush is doing, but I would like to make the width much thicker to make it really pop out.
The CandleOutlineBrushes[0] can be set to a brush, but I can't figure out if I can make it a custom brush with a set color and a set width. Any way to do this?

Hello ErikY,
It's not guaranteed to change, but you can trying change the stroke width and brush of ChartBars.Properties.ChartStyle.Stroke (outline) or .Stroke2(wick).
